Mine are placed with Audio Physic method, resulted in ~110cm in front of the back wall, and this gives better results than placing them close to wall as the Revolution Range's speakers placement guide say. Also, mine are standing on spikes -> granite 5cm pad -> laminate flooring (which is also a bit isolated by kind of sponge-thing you put under it).
